drivers/gpu/drm/msm/dsi/phy/dsi_phy_10nm.c | 7 +++++++ 1 file changed, 7 insertions(+)
Driver unconditionally saves current state on first init in
dsi_pll_10nm_init(), but does not save the VCO rate, only some of the
divider registers. The state is then restored during probe/enable via
msm_dsi_phy_enable() -> msm_dsi_phy_pll_restore_state() ->
dsi_10nm_pll_restore_state().
Restoring calls dsi_pll_10nm_vco_set_rate() with
pll_10nm->vco_current_rate=0, which basically overwrites existing rate of
VCO and messes with clock hierarchy, by setting frequency to 0 to clock
tree. This makes anyway little sense - VCO rate was not saved, so
should not be restored.
If PLL was not configured configure it to minimum rate to avoid glitches
and configuring entire in clock hierarchy to 0 Hz.

diff --git a/drivers/gpu/drm/msm/dsi/phy/dsi_phy_10nm.c b/drivers/gpu/drm/msm/dsi/phy/dsi_phy_10nm.c
index 9812b4d69197..af2e30f3f842 100644
--- a/drivers/gpu/drm/msm/dsi/phy/dsi_phy_10nm.c
+++ b/drivers/gpu/drm/msm/dsi/phy/dsi_phy_10nm.c
@@ -704,6 +704,13 @@ static int dsi_pll_10nm_init(struct msm_dsi_phy *phy)
/* TODO: Remove this when we have proper display handover support */
msm_dsi_phy_pll_save_state(phy);
+ /*
+ * Store also proper vco_current_rate, because its value will be used in
+ * dsi_10nm_pll_restore_state().
+ */
+ if (!dsi_pll_10nm_vco_recalc_rate(&pll_10nm->clk_hw, VCO_REF_CLK_RATE))
+ pll_10nm->vco_current_rate = pll_10nm->phy->cfg->min_pll_rate;
+
return 0;
}

Probably:
Fixes: a4ccc37693a2 ("drm/msm/dsi_pll_10nm: restore VCO rate during
restore_state")
But CC stable would not be appropriate, since this was never reproduced
on this PHY/hardware and we only guess a visible issue being fixed here.
